Prince Louis Holiday Video Released for Prince Louis 8th Birthday

Prince Louis 8th birthday was marked with a new beach video and photograph released by the Prince and Princess of Wales on Thursday in Eastern Time. The images show the young royal on a family holiday in Cornwall, where he is seen playing on the sand and in the water. The footage and photo were shared online to thank well-wishers and celebrate the occasion.

Beach scenes and a birthday message

In the video, Prince Louis is seen in a wetsuit jumping into the water, digging in the sand with a spade, playing cricket, and running along the beach. The footage was filmed earlier this month by photographer Matt Porteous and posted with the message: “Thank you for all the birthday wishes for Prince Louis. 8 is great!”

A second image from the same family holiday shows Prince Louis aboard a boat with the sea behind him. He is smiling, wearing a blue zip-up jumper, and holding his arms crossed. The royal social media accounts used by Prince William and Catherine also shared the photo with the message: “Happy birthday, Louis! 8 today!” followed by a red balloon emoji.

Matt Porteous, who is based in Jersey, has previously been commissioned for royal photographs, including behind-the-scenes moments from Louis’ christening and birthday portraits of Prince George.

Prince Louis Arthur Charles, known as His Royal Highness Prince Louis of Wales, was born at St Mary’s Hospital in Paddington on 23 April 2018. He is the third child of the Prince and Princess of Wales, after Prince George and Princess Charlotte, and is fourth in line to the throne.
